现代设施农业的航天育种中心,也是一个观光好去处。太空种子,非“黑科技”物质。简而言之,并不是飞去太空“镀了一层金”就能被称之为太空种子,它既要上天,又能入地。与传统育种技术相比,太空环境的经历会让空间诱变材料的变异率提高,育种周期缩短,但每一次植物的种子进入太空后,其基因变异的类型、频率是随机和不可控的。当返回地面后,一般要经过至少三到五年的稳定性试验,
